WebbKant says that a good will is good without qualification . This means that a good will is always good, and does not require anything else to be good. WebbCorrespondingly, we find Kant characterising the good will as the only good which is both (i) good in itself (unlike a conditional good, GMM:393-4), and (ii) independently of everything else (unlike happiness , GMM:393;395-6).
